MySQL Linux 安装

1)./configure --prefix=/Apache/mysql --with-berkeley-db --with-innodb --without-docs --with-charset=latin1 --with-extra-charsets=gb2312指定默认安装的时候把berkeley-db、innodb、doc全部安装上去。然后执行make,make install安装数据库,cp support-files/my-medium.cnf /etc/my.cnf.

2)echo "/Apache/mysql/lib/mysql" >> /etc/ld.so.conf 在执行ldconfig -v | grep libmysqlclient 可以把MySQL 库加入系统。

3)当你第一次安装数据库后,首先需要运行mysql_install_db脚步初始数据库。

4)使用./mysqladmin -u root password 11111 可以修该用户登录密码

5)mysqld_safe & 从后台启动mysql数据库

6)mysql -u root -p 登陆mysql。-p 需要输入用户密码

7)当修改user表后需要运行“FLUSH PRIVILEGES;”来刷新权限。

8)当使用mysqld_safe启动数据库后可以使用mysqladmin -u root -p shutdown关闭数据库

9)如果要使用innodb需要改变my.cnf文件权限,语句为"chomd 664 /etc/my.cnf".

10)快速安装说明:

    shell> groupadd mysql
    shell> useradd -g mysql -d /mysql mysql
    shell> tar -zxvf mysql-VERSION

    shell> cd mysql-VERSION
    shell> ./configure --prefix=/mysql
    shell> make
    shell> make install
    shell> cp support-files/my-medium.cnf /etc/my.cnf

    shell> chomd 664 /etc/my.cnf

    shell> echo "/mysql/lib/mysql" >> /etc/ld.so.conf
    shell> ldconfig -v | grep libmysqlclient
    shell> cd /mysql
    shell> bin/mysql_install_db --user=mysql --如果当前位root用户,添加“--user”指定执行用户

    shell> bin/mysqld_safe --user=mysql &

本文出自 “业务流程控制技术” 博客,谢绝转载!

你可能感兴趣的:(数据库,mysql,linux,休闲,ld)